NGN to USD 2025 Forecasts

Analysis of recent naira → dollar forecasts for 2025. We collate forecasts from respected FX analysts together with the latest Nigerian naira to US dollar performance and trends.

 

The USD to NGN exchange rate is currently influenced by a mixture of factors affecting both the US dollar and the Nigerian naira. Analysts note that the US dollar recently experienced support following the Federal Reserve's monetary policy decisions. However, a disappointing ISM manufacturing PMI has introduced some volatility, indicating that factory activity in the US contracted more than anticipated in October. Additionally, the prospect of dovish commentary from Federal Reserve officials may exert downward pressure on the dollar in the coming days.

Key influences for the dollar include anticipated inflation data that could shape future interest rate decisions and geopolitical tensions, particularly US-China trade negotiations. Market observers highlight the ongoing global push towards dedollarization, which could impact the dollar's strength over time. In light of these developments, there is caution among traders regarding potential USD fluctuations.

On the Nigerian side, the naira's value is facing increased pressure due to a combination of currency depreciation and foreign investor sentiment. While Nigeria has seen its inflation rate fall to 18.02%, the naira is expected to weaken further, attributed to global economic uncertainties and a lack of dollar supply from the Central Bank of Nigeria. Furthermore, the central bank's recent reduction of the benchmark interest rate signals a shift in monetary policy that could influence investor confidence and, in turn, the naira's stability.

Recent data reveals that the USD to NGN exchange rate is at 90-day lows, trading around 1442 NGN—significantly below its three-month average of 1496 NGN. This decline is consistent with the naira's vulnerability amid foreign investor concerns. Simultaneously, fluctuations in oil prices, a critical economic driver for Nigeria, are also of concern. Currently, oil is trading at approximately $64.89, slightly below its three-month average, indicating some instability in another pivotal sector related to the naira's valuation.

As the market navigates these recent shifts, individuals and businesses involved in international transactions should stay informed about these key economic indicators and regional developments that will undoubtedly influence the USD-NGN exchange rate in the near term.
